Exploring Penang is constantly amazing. The only caveat being that you must understand what to do there. The island has a list of touristy gifts. You just need to make the most of them. The series of things to do in Penang just surprises one. Being among the most visited locations in Malaysia, it has something for every single visitor. Having so much things of tourist value, it is a location one needs to not miss out on throughout vacations in Malaysia.
Where to go in penang
Sightseeing, as all over, is first thing the travelers to do. Firstly, visit the beaches of the likes of Batu Ferringhi and Teluk Bahang. When you have enough of the beaches, you go to temples like Mariamman, Kek Lok Si, Khoo Clan, Quan Yin or Dhammikarama. St George Church, Esplanade and Municipal Government are some other excellent places to go to. Monkey park, stretching over 30 hectares of forested hills, is quite popular among children. Those thinking about regional history could go to the state museum.
Penang is understood for delicious local meals. You would find hawkers in all parts of Penang serving standard food. The majority of them provide cuisine transformed to Western preferences. So if you want to get the real regional taste, ask the cook not to Westernize the preparation. You might go to locations such as Char Kway Teow, Lor Bak, Tau Sah Piah and Penang Laksa for delighting in traditional hawker food.
You could constantly captivate yourselves in pubs and bars which abound in Penang. The majority of nightlife places in Penang lie in Batu Ferringhi. As soon as the sun sets, people begin thronging these nightlife spots. The majority of these places were once discotheques catering to the locals. With the development of tourism, the discos, to accommodate the taste of foreign tourist, were reconditioned as western design nightclubs. However, a few of these are developed in classical design, taking care of the needs of the residents. Pulau Tikus hosts most classical design clubs.
Although Penang is not well-known for shopping, one can take home some great keepsakes. One might look for elaborate handicrafts and hand-made jewelry to designer products like watches, leather bags and sportswear. Many travelers want to patronize the road-side stores. If you choose mall-hopping, visit Georgetown, the capital of Penang. For first time buyers, shopping in the ‘pasar malam’ or the night markets is a quite pleasure-filled experience. These markets offer the visitors a glance into the life in Penang. For more info: https://tropicalspicegarden.com/where-to-go-in-penang-malaysia/
Tropical Spice Garden
Lot 595 Mukim 2, Jalan
Teluk Bahang, Teluk
Town, Pulau Pinang
Injuries, accidents and illnesses can take place at any time. According to the Health and Safety (First-aid) Laws 1981, every office in the UK is required to make sure their workers have access to first aid equipment (a well-stocked first-aid box) and facilities, in addition to info about first-aid arrangements and a designated individual to set those arrangements in motion if the need emerges.
Guaranteeing that employees know the business has these plans in place, which they would have immediate arrangement of first-aid if an accident was to occur, must be a fundamental concern of all credible employers. Office first-aid training can include CPR, injury avoidance, ways to control bleeding, treat wounds or burns and manage somebody who is unconscious, who has had a seizure or is in shock, exactly what to do when someone is choking, has actually been poisoned or has a broken bone or sprain, ways to identify the signs of typical medical conditions such as stroke and cardiovascular disease, and how to correctly tape-record and report events.
In the event of a major incident, a trained first-aider might save the life or lives of those impacted by taking immediate action, as they can be on the scene far quicker than the emergency situation services.
Research study shows that work environments with personnel trained in first-aid are safer general and suffer fewer incidents as all employees end up being more knowledgeable about security.
Trained staff members use the knowledge gained in their training to act safely, proactively assisting and encouraging others to do the same, which reduces threats and avoids events from taking place.
In the event of an event, experienced staff may have the ability to assist prevent further injury.
The more personnel who are trained in first-aid, the most likely it will be that a person of them will be on website in the event of an occurrence.
Trained first-aiders are currently acquainted with the business first-aid package and the best ways to utilize its contents, which can save time in an emergency.
They are likewise most likely than un-trained staff to understand the best ways to respond and behave in an emergency circumstance, as their training should have provided the ability to confidently and successfully handle it.
Training needn’t take long – many courses are complete within a few hours. First-aid training consultancies can tailor their training around a specific workplace, taking into consideration possible risks staff members deal with in their functions so they are sufficiently notified and can modify their behaviour.
When choosing an Emergency treatment training provider, make sure you check out whether they are qualified to provide the training and are accredited by the Chartered Institute of Environmental Health (CIEH). It’s a smart idea to get all H&S, emergency treatment, fire, food safety training from the very same provider so all training is in context for their particular company and the training company know the goals of your training and the business itself. https://www.lifesavingpro.com.my/
This article was first published on the Oracle for Developers blog.
More and more companies are looking to orient to a microservices architecture as their business processes and interactions become more complex and exist on a grand scale. For those of you that are new to the game, microservices provide a software architecture that organizes applications as modular services. A microservices-oriented architecture seeks to deploy applications as a set of separate services running different processes that communicate through light, flexible protocols. As such, each microservice can feature a different language; can receive individualized, targeted updates; and has the potential to scale exponentially without affecting the other services of the system. IT outsourcing companies via PSL
Ideally, the flexibility of microservices translates to swifter deployments and updates to particular areas of the system, increased innovation from specialized teams, and improved capacity for rapid expansion. This style of architecture also allows companies to avoid cascading failures by separating modules and building robust practices in continuous delivery (CD) and continuous integration (CI), allowing team members to catch mistakes much faster.
But, you already know that because, right now, you’re ready to jump into microservices and you need to know how to structure your implementation in the best way possible. My colleagues and I followed a real-time, self-directed approach to implementing microservices and we’ve learned quite a lot. To help guide you through the process, we’ve put together our top recommendations when adopting microservices.
Clearly Outline Your Business Structure
A clearly defined business structure will make developing a microservices architecture much more successful from the beginning. Most of the benefits of a microservices architecture are due to the fact that systems are separated and teams can be divided based on business capabilities. However, your company might not be large enough to build specialized teams to work on individualized, complex projects.
Think about these questions:
Do you have both the monetary and human resources available to implement these projects in a responsible, successful manner?
Are you able to cover the implementation costs of adopting microservices?
Are you willing to accept the short-term productivity costs of microservices?
Will your organization run more smoothly on a microservices architecture?
The productivity cost of microservices is high, and microservices are worth undertaking only for large and complex software projects. Be realistic about your ability to take on these productivity costs and what that will mean for your team, your bottom line, and your customers.
Utilize Your Team’s Strengths
Your team is your greatest asset and the deciding factor when determining if your microservices approach will be successful. When switching to a microservices-oriented architecture, you’ll have the opportunity to create specialized development teams. Keep the teams small and interdisciplinary. When bringing individuals together and building teams around your capabilities, consider the “two pizza rule” coined by Jeff Bezos. In case you haven’t heard it before, it posits that you should never have a team or a meeting that requires more than two pizzas to feed everyone.
Adhering to the Agile and DevOps methodologies can be hugely beneficial when undertaking a complex architecture such as microservices. Consequently, your teams should be well versed in these principles. More specifically, take into account the level of experience and understanding your team displays in terms of CD and CI or, more simply, automation and collaboration. High levels of competency are incredibly important for the success of your microservices implementation.
Leverage the expertise of each team member to give your company a competitive and innovative advantage. So, take the time to think about where and with whom each team member will perform best. If your team is not yet technically up to the challenge, consider working with an external partner that has the skills and experience necessary to complete the project while you continue training your team.
Map Your Company’s Trajectory
An offshore outsourcing architecture is not suitable for every company. To help ensure your company is on the right track, map your expected trajectory for the next few years. Then, use this to determine how microservices will impact your intended growth. Are you going to need to deploy to at least two domains that are built around different business capabilities? Will a monolith application still work efficiently for you in most cases?
Being realistic about your projected growth can help you understand the implementation and productivity costs of adopting microservices. You might never reach the scale of operations of an Amazon or Airbnb, and if a microservices architecture doesn’t seem to be in your near future, don’t push yourself to adopt an architecture that won’t provide the benefits you need. If your architecture doesn’t need to be complicated, don’t make it so.
Also, and perhaps more importantly, be very clear about how this shift will change your user experience or your client journey. With microservices, are your customers able to solve problems easily? Will they be receiving a better product or service after each deployment?
Bounded Contexts Are Your Friend
Hopefully, you’ve done your homework and you’re familiar with domain-driven design (DDD) and the concept of bounded Contexts (BCs). Essentially, BCs are clear boundaries that separate a domain, or the subdomain it uses, and clearly define the interrelationships between the participating contexts. These boundaries are incredibly important when using microservices, because they help to highlight when BCs interact and when activities or information needs to be translated between two BCs. In order to clearly display this information across teams, create a concept map that clearly outlines each BC, its relationship to the other BCs, and how the BCs communicate and share data.
Additionally, make sure you align your development team structure to the BCs you have defined. To reap the benefits of a microservices architecture, your teams should be built around business capabilities. You should not develop transversal teams that create new silos and reduce the independence of your delivery teams. You should be developing a competitive advantage by being able to release new functionalities to the market through your specialized teams.
Consider the Size of Your Microservices
There are several different schools of thought when it comes to the size of your microservices. Stefan Tilkov, cofounder of innoQ, recommends choosing a variety of structuring systems and avoiding making your services too small, because this will lead to too many “self-contained systems.” Lightbend founder, Jonas Bonér adds that a single-entity approach to microservices will eventually lead to a system that no longer represents the domain and then poses serious problems.
To start, each microservice should represent a business capacity. This allows you to focus and orient your teams appropriately. However, the size should really depend on how cohesive the concepts are within the domain model, within their BCs and the ubiquitous language used. Essentially, each microservice should represent a business capacity and focus on completing that functionality well, independent of other services.
We hope that following our guidelines and best practices will give you a solid foundation on which to start developing your microservices architecture. We know this article does not provide a comprehensive list, but it provides a highlight of the things we found most important to consider. I’d be very interested to hear how you’ve switched or maintained microservices efficiently, so don’t hesitate to get in touch! For more info: https://www.pslcorp.com
In beginning a business whose mission is to use free CPR training to the world, I regularly find myself in the position to give my business’s elevator pitch to a brand-new acquaintance. And in doing this for the past ten years, I have found that individuals have a variety of various understandings about CPR certification and its role. I have likewise found that much of these understandings are wrong.
To highlight, let’s look at a recent interaction I had with someone at a tech conference in San Francisco. When I discussed to this person what I do for a living, she made a comment about how she had been CPR accredited years back. “I truly should get re-certified however,” my brand-new pal states. “I heard that cpr certification has actually altered and I would not understand exactly what to do if I needed to perform CPR on someone now. You’re not supposed to provide breaths any more, right?”
Discussions like this one are not unusual in my experience, however they provide us crucial insight into exactly what has actually failed with the CPR accreditation market. On a related note, most experts will concur that there is an issue with CPR awareness and desire for bystanders to react in an emergency. Inning accordance with the American Heart Association, the percentage of individuals who feel powerless to act in a cardiac emergency situation may be as high as 70 percent.
So, what is wrong with my friend’s response? Numerous things. The very first problem is the perception that CPR re-certification is needed in order to perform CPR. Put quite simply, it is not. I don’t indicate to reduce the importance of CPR accreditation, but it is not required to perform CPR on someone. You merely have to know what to do. In fact, if you call 911, the dispatcher will do his best to explain how you can begin CPR on the victim even if you have actually never ever been trained in CPR before.
If CPR accreditation is not required, then you may wonder, what function does it play? Individuals in specific tasks (such as physicians, nurses, teachers, etc.) are needed to be CPR licensed in order to respond to emergencies at work. These people have to officially prove that they have been trained in CPR and are competent to perform it as part of their task duties if needed– hence the requirement for certification. In the past, nevertheless, CPR certification has been the only method for individuals to find out CPR, even if it was not for a job requirement for them. Over the last few years, totally free online training in CPR has actually made the need for certification much lesser for lay rescuers who don’t need to prove efficiency to a company or state department and simply would like to know how to react in an emergency.
The next thing that concerns me about this person’s response is the statement that CPR has actually changed over the last few years and she wouldn’t know what to do. You might stop me here and firmly insist that CPR has actually changed recently. After all, the 2010 standards altered some number sequences and the order of the ABC’s, to name a few things. While this may hold true, it is important to bear in mind that these are simply guidelines based on the current science for the very best chance of survival. When it boils down to it, CPR is a technique that is meant to purchase time for the victim up until sophisticated life assistance shows up. Not knowing the current number series is no need to feel unfit to perform CPR. Doing something is much better than not doing anything. An unintentional outcome of certifying people in CPR, interacting the value of the particular number series, and testing people on these numbers has actually been to over complicate CPR to the point where individuals feel they are not capable of doing CPR on someone in need.
This worry of performing CPR brings me to the last point, which is the idea that rescue breaths are no longer part of CPR. In recognizing that CPR was seen as being too complicated, leading organizations have actually been promoting hands-only CPR over the last few years. While this serves to streamline the ability of CPR and is indicated to motivate more individuals to obtain involved and try something, it has rather resulted in the misunderstanding that the CPR training many individuals received is now obsolete or inefficient. Simply put, it has actually only led to more confusion about ways to react in an emergency situation. https://www.lifesavingpro.com.my/cpr-training-certification-malaysia
Search Engine Optimization, or SEO as the majority of us call it, is quite merely the procedure of getting your web pages to rank well in online search engine like Google, Yahoo, and Bing. There is both a science and an art to SEO. The science applies to the actual procedure of enhancing your real pages, as well as constructing a reliable backlinking campaign. The art is all about mindset, consisting of staying constant, persistent, and client … even when what you’re doing does not seem to be working initially.
This short article is about to present you with 5 suggestions to maximize your success with SEO. The very first 3 of these deal with the science of seo and the remaining two pertain to the art of running a reliable SEO campaign. By executing all 5, you will be light years ahead of your competition. Ready? Remarkable, let’s begin …
1. In addition to including your page’s main keyword in the URL, title, h1 – h3 tags, first and last sentences of your post, and in bolded, italicized, and underlined design, you also wish to connect one circumstances of your keyword either to the home page or to the real page you’re working on (simply puts, link the page to itself).
Here’s how you can do this discreetly so that no one actually clicks on the link, but you still get link juice: After you’ve hyperlinked the keyword in your editor, just turn the color of that hyperlinked text to that of the regular text. Simply puts, if your links are typically blue and the rest of your text is black, just turn that specific link black. Brilliant!
2. Link a word to its associated Wikipedia page. Simply choose any word that looks good to you. It doesn’t need to be your keyword, but it needs to absolutely be a word that’s on-topic. For instance, if the word “psoriasis” is someplace in your short article, link it to wikipedia.org/psoriasis.
The reason you want to do this is that Google LOVES websites that connect to authority sites. It makes you look more vital, and you will be rewarded with higher rankings. Also, to prevent any traffic leak, proceed and turn this link black, too (or whatever your default text color happens to be).
3. Just look for out links from high PR pages (not domains),. edu, and.gov websites, and some web 2.0 sites. Do NOT point online forum profile links (like Angela’s backlinks) back to your website. Rather, point those kinds of connect to the high quality pages you’re connecting to your site from.
For instance, talk about 3 blog sites and produce a Squidoo lens all linking to your money page with the suitable anchor text. Then, proceed and blast out numerous profile and article directory links pointing to those comment pages and the lens. This will strengthen the power of the quality links and won’t raise any warnings for excessive connecting in Google’s eyes.
4. Develop a rock-solid strategy that you can stick to. Be reasonable. Sadly, too many of us get too lofty in our expectations, when things do not take place immediately, we get disappointed and stop. Have you existed? I sure have. So please, create a fight plan that you know will work, provided you stick with it. Then …malaysia top seo specialist
5. Stick with it! This is SO hard for many of us. We want results now, and if we do not get them, we move onto the next job without ever truly seeing the very first one through. Leading online search engine rankings require time, patience, and most of all, constant action. Google rewards those who want it terribly enough. Inspect … Google rewards those who PROVE they desire it badly enough. Be relentless. Defend it.
Which’s it, my pal. As long as you use your keywords wisely, do some clever internal linking, link out to a Wiki, only construct backlinks from high quality pages, produce a realistic video game plan, and implement that plan despite your moods or doubts, then you WILL succeed as an SEO marketer. I just can not overemphasize the importance of this reality. But adequate chit-chat … put these suggestions to work and go make yourself some damn money!
Local SEO is easy and there are various opportunities that can be utilized to more promote your service. Great deal of creatives opportunities can be used in order to make your business go viral using Local SEO.
Google, the top search engine on the web has actually constantly supported new companies by offering a great deal of complimentary tools such as keyword coordinator, web designer tools and more. These tools play a crucial part in helping these small companies in increasing visibility. Recent trends have actually revealed that Google focuses a lot on searches based upon demographic and wants to offer people what they are really searching for, narrowed down to the point. This is a video game changer for small business who can prosper if they manage to become noticeable to the ideal audience.
This does not mean anything unfavorable for huge businesses as they have currently produced a niche on their own in the market and amongst their consumers. Google ranking has constantly had to do with a brand’s history and authority which will not be changing anytime soon. SEO Expert Malaysia
The growth of mobile, Smartphone and tab users has actually contributed a lot to the growing appeal of local SEO expert Robin Ooi from Malaysia based, Gone are the time when individuals stayed repaired at one area typing into their PC’S and browsing for things utilizing the best keywords. Nowadays everybody on the go normally dig out their Smartphone and type or speak into it exactly what they are looking for, they want immediate outcome and for this reason the need for a local provider arises.
SEO has constantly been the option of every company in order to get organic and expense reliable look for their brand name or service. It is the most preferred service that is suggested by every digital marketing business to its client as it assures the maximum advantage. Those well acquainted with SEO would understand the significance of regional SEO specialist company in malaysia and how it works for virtually every organisation, huge and little.
The most significant proof of the above is the “Pigeon Update”. Introduced in 2014 this algorithm supplies more beneficial, appropriate and accurate local search engine result. Its main function is to provide more preference to local search optimization and gear up users with more pertinent search outcomes.
Exactly what is different about regional SEO expert services is that it targets individuals in the area where your company is developed, that makes it a really potent tool for those brand names who wish to rope in the regional crowd and increase presence for their business.